RUBY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2018 in Review
57 of the 4,488 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Rubius Therapeutics, Inc (RUBY) for Q4 2018, worth a combined $1.11B — down 28% from $1.54B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 12 funds opened new RUBY positions and 10 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 20 added to existing stakes and 13 trimmed.
The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$15.3M. The largest seller was Capital International Investors, cutting an estimated $3.1M.
